Job Description:

The Reward Manager UK plays a central role in creating a clear and effective reward framework for the organisation. The position combines forward planning, strong governance and detailed analytical work to ensure reward practices remain modern, efficient and aligned with business needs. The role reports to the UK HR Director with a functional link to the Global Head of Reward and includes line management of a Pensions and Benefits Adviser. This is an opportunity to strengthen and simplify the reward environment while supporting informed decision making across the business.

Job Responsibility:

  • Leading the annual compensation review cycle for the UK
  • Oversee and optimise pensions governance
  • Ensure job evaluation and grading frameworks are optimised to ensure fair and competitive pay structures
  • Develop market compensation benchmarking and provide insight
  • Deliver statutory reporting (eg gender pay gap) and ensure strong reward governance
  • Ensure our benefits are optimised to deliver key business outcomes
  • Provide Reward consultancy and hands-on support to key business projects with a significant Reward component
  • Provide analytics, modelling, and insight to support leadership decision making
  • Provide guidance and training to HR colleagues, business leaders and compensation managers on Reward processes and policies

Requirements:

  • Experience of modernising and simplifying Reward practices within a large, complex organisation
  • Advanced Excel and data modelling experience, combined with strong analytical capability
  • Deep understanding of job evaluation (WTW in particular), grading structures and how these translate to the efficient and effective functioning of a Reward and HR ecosystem
  • Experience of assuring Pensions governance
  • Experience of delivering Reward solutions in a business environment with variable pay
  • Organisation, influencing and resilience skills that support the ability to navigate a fast-paced agenda
